GBP/USD CFDs vs Futures

Pakistani traders often choose between GBP/USD futures and CFDs. Futures are standardized contracts traded on exchanges like the CME, with fixed expiration dates and lower counterparty risk. CFDs, offered by many offshore brokers, are over-the-counter instruments with flexible leverage and no expiration. For low margin trading, CFDs are more accessible because brokers can offer leverage up to 1:1000, whereas futures margin requirements are set by the exchange. However, CFDs are not regulated by SECP, so traders must rely on broker reputation. Spot GBP/USD trading via forex brokers is another alternative, offering even lower margin but with swap fees. For Islamic account holders, CFDs or spot trading with swap-free conditions may be preferable to avoid interest. Ultimately, if you want exchange-traded security, choose futures; if you prioritize high leverage and flexibility, CFDs are better. Both can be traded on MT5 from Pakistan using local payments.

Best trading times - GBP/USD from Pakistan

The best trading sessions for GBP/USD futures from Pakistan align with the London and New York market overlaps. Pakistan Standard Time (PKT) is UTC+5. The London session runs from 2:00 PM to 11:00 PM PKT, while the New York session runs from 6:00 PM to 3:00 AM PKT. The highest volatility occurs during the overlap from 6:00 PM to 11:00 PM PKT, when both markets are active. This is the ideal time for day traders seeking tight spreads and strong price movements. The Asian session, from 5:00 AM to 2:00 PM PKT, is quieter but can still offer opportunities during major UK data releases. For swing traders, the London open at 2:00 PM PKT often sets the daily trend. Avoid trading during the New York close from 3:00 AM to 5:00 AM PKT, when liquidity is thin and slippage risk is higher. Use an economic calendar set to PKT to plan trades around key events like UK GDP or US Non-Farm Payrolls.

Key economic events - Pakistan

Key economic events that impact GBP/USD futures, with Pakistan Standard Time (PKT) conversions: UK GDP (monthly, 2:00 PM PKT), UK CPI inflation (monthly, 2:00 PM PKT), Bank of England interest rate decisions (every 6 weeks, 4:00 PM PKT), US Non-Farm Payrolls (first Friday, 6:00 PM PKT), US Federal Reserve rate decisions (every 6 weeks, 2:00 AM PKT). These events can cause significant volatility. For Pakistani traders, the UK events occur during the afternoon (2:00 PM PKT), while US events happen late evening or early morning (6:00 PM to 2:00 AM PKT). Always check an economic calendar set to PKT and avoid holding large positions 30 minutes before and after these releases to reduce slippage risk.

Execution & slippage - Pakistan

Execution quality for GBP/USD futures from Pakistan depends on your broker's liquidity providers and your internet speed. With strong 4G or fiber connections in Karachi and Lahore, slippage can be minimized by choosing a broker with a low-latency trading server located in London or New York. Most low-margin brokers offer instant execution for market orders, but slippage can occur during high-volatility events like the London open or news releases. For Pakistani traders, it's advisable to use limit orders instead of market orders to control slippage. Check the broker's slippage policy—some guarantee zero slippage on stop-loss orders, while others may have re-quotes. Test the broker's execution with a small deposit before committing larger funds. Brokers with ECN or STP models typically offer better execution than market makers.

Islamic accounts & swap fees - Pakistan

For Pakistani traders seeking Islamic accounts, swap-free trading for GBP/USD futures is available through many offshore brokers. Islamic accounts do not charge or pay overnight swap fees, aligning with Sharia law. However, some brokers may charge an administration fee if the position is held for more than 7-10 days. When selecting a broker, confirm that the swap-free condition applies to GBP/USD futures specifically, as some brokers only offer it for spot forex. SECP-regulated brokers in Pakistan do not offer Islamic accounts for futures, so offshore brokers are the primary option. Ensure the broker is transparent about any hidden fees. For long-term holding, consider using a broker with no swap fees and a low margin requirement to maximize your capital efficiency.

Risk management - Pakistan

Risk management is critical for Pakistani traders using high leverage on GBP/USD futures. With leverage up to 1:1000, a small adverse move can wipe out your account. Always use stop-loss orders and never risk more than 1-2% of your capital per trade. For GBP/USD, which can move 50-100 pips daily, set stop-losses based on technical levels like support and resistance. Use the MT5 risk management tools, such as trailing stops and guaranteed stop-loss orders (if available). Diversify your trades across different sessions to avoid overexposure. Keep an emergency fund in PKR via JazzCash or Easypaisa for quick deposits if margin calls occur. Monitor your margin level in real-time on MT5 and avoid trading during high-impact news events if your leverage is extreme.

Scam warnings - Pakistan

Pakistani traders must be cautious of scams promising guaranteed returns on GBP/USD futures. Avoid brokers that are not regulated by a reputable authority like the FCA, CySEC, or SECP. Some unregulated brokers may manipulate spreads or refuse withdrawals. Verify the broker's license on the regulator's website. Be wary of brokers that only accept cryptocurrency payments (like USDT) without any fiat options. Check online forums and Facebook groups for Pakistani trader reviews. Never share your MT5 login credentials with third-party signal providers. Use the broker's demo account first to test withdrawal processes. If a broker asks for upfront fees or promises unrealistic leverage, it is likely a scam.

Deposits & Withdrawals - Pakistan

Depositing and withdrawing funds for GBP/USD futures trading from Pakistan is convenient with local payment methods. For deposits, JazzCash and Easypaisa allow instant transfers with fees as low as 1-2% per transaction. Bank transfers (IBFT) are free but take 1-2 business days. USDT TRC20 deposits are processed within minutes with minimal network fees. The minimum deposit varies by broker, typically PKR 1,000 to PKR 5,000. For withdrawals, the same methods are usually supported. JazzCash and Easypaisa withdrawals are processed within 24 hours, while bank transfers may take 2-5 business days. Some brokers charge a withdrawal fee (e.g., $5) or require a minimum withdrawal amount. Currency conversion from PKR to USD is done at the broker's rate, which may include a spread. Always verify the total fees before depositing. To avoid delays, ensure your withdrawal method is the same as your deposit method.

How to Open a Account in Pakistan

Opening a low-margin trading account for GBP/USD futures from Pakistan is simple. First, choose a broker from our comparison list that accepts Pakistani residents. Visit the broker's website and click 'Open Account.' Fill in your personal details, including your name, email, and phone number. You will need to upload a copy of your valid Pakistani CNIC (Computerized National Identity Card) or passport, and a proof of residence like a utility bill. Some brokers may require a selfie holding your ID. After submission, your account is usually verified within 24 hours. Once verified, deposit funds using JazzCash, Easypaisa, bank transfer, or USDT TRC20. The minimum deposit can be as low as PKR 1,000 ($3.50). After funding, download MT5 and log in with your credentials. Ensure you select the 'Islamic Account' option during registration if you require swap-free trading.
